Hyderabad: Chief Minister A. Revanth Reddy addressed the media regarding his brief interaction with Opposition Leader K. Chandrashekar Rao (KCR) in the Assembly, classifying it as a simple courtesy call.
Speaking informally to reporters in the Assembly lobby, the Chief Minister emphasised, "We hold every member of the House in high regard. This is not the first time; I had previously visited KCR when he was in the hospital."
The interaction occurred shortly after the session commenced, with Revanth Reddy walking over to KCR's seat to shake his hand and greet him, inquiring about his well-being.
When questioned about the substance of their discussion, Revanth Reddy offered a light-hearted response: "How can I possibly disclose what the two of us talked about?"
